Sword and weapon highlights from the showcase
Below is a source-aware breakdown of the standout weapons mentioned in the video.
| Weapon | Notable move names mentioned | Source note |
|---|---|---|
| Katana | Sword Draw, Air Slash | Confirmed source |
| Shark Blade | Shark Slam Down, Shark Hurricane | Confirmed source |
| Pipe | Fire Shot, Flamethrower | Confirmed source |
| Fishman Trident | Water Shot, Water Repulse | Confirmed source |
| Sea Beast Hammer | Water Blast, Double Fire, Sea Destroyer | Confirmed source |
| Shisui | Thrust Barrage, Star Impact | Confirmed source |
| Enma | Twisting Blaze | Confirmed source |
| Rui | Lady Barrage, Crimson Dash | Confirmed source |
| Two Sword Style | Cross Slash, Twister | Confirmed source |
| Golden Staff | Thunder Blast, Thunder Strikes | Confirmed source |
| Sea Beast Hammer V2 | Water Blast, Havoc Shockwave, Shark Attack | Confirmed source |
| Bisento V2 | Shattering Core, Shattering Eclipse | Confirmed source |
| Two Sword Style V2 | Precision Onslaught, Twister of Havoc | Confirmed source |
| Dual Axes | Flesh Harvest, Harvest Impact | Confirmed source |
| Three Sword Style | Soaring Phoenix, Purgatory Onigiri | Confirmed source |
| Golden Staff V2 | Storm Surge, Thunder Shower, Electron Orbs | Confirmed source |
| Griffin | Crimson Barrage, Death Cross, Vanquishing Tornadoes | Confirmed source |
| Krampus Scythe | Chilling Spikes, Holiday Spirit | Confirmed source |
| God of War | Hellbringer | Confirmed source |
| Dark Blade | Midnight Flash, Thousand Slices | Confirmed source |
| Dual Dark Blade | Midnight Havoc, Trillion Slashes, Soul Eruption | Confirmed source |
| Dual Dark Blade V2 | V2 Midnight Havoc, Trillion Slashes | Confirmed source |
| Zenith | Paradox Slashes, Death Breather, Blister | Confirmed source |
New and notable weapons in the revamp
Zenith
The showcase presents Zenith as the new weapon coming with the update. The video highlights move names like Paradox Slashes, Death Breather, and Blister.
For players, Zenith is the clearest sign that the revamp is not just a visual pass. It looks like an entirely new addition, though its real combat value is still needs verification.
Dark Blade and Dark Blade V2
The creator says Dark Blade is now free to obtain in this update, and also claims it can be upgraded to V2 after acquisition. That specific acquisition path is a confirmed source statement from the video, but the exact grind requirements are not detailed.
The showcased Dark Blade moves include:
- Midnight Flash
- Thousand Slices
The video also includes Dual Dark Blade and Dual Dark Blade V2, which suggests the weapon line is getting expanded forms rather than a single isolated upgrade.
Sea Beast Hammer line
The Sea Beast Hammer and Sea Beast Hammer V2 stood out because the creator specifically noted bigger visuals on the upgraded version. That kind of comparison is useful for players who care about readability and effect size in battle.
Golden Staff line
Golden Staff and Golden Staff V2 both appear in the showcase, with V2 introducing additional move names and aura-like effects when charged. The source indicates that holding a move may change the visual, but this should be treated as a community report until players verify it themselves.
